aboutsummaryrefslogtreecommitdiffstats
path: root/devel/llvm-cheri
diff options
context:
space:
mode:
authorbdrewery <bdrewery@FreeBSD.org>2017-05-23 01:39:26 +0800
committerbdrewery <bdrewery@FreeBSD.org>2017-05-23 01:39:26 +0800
commitc4667a181bbdfe45550a19557dcc08fed920be9d (patch)
tree6c049c90557e8028dee25c350e2f692655b581b4 /devel/llvm-cheri
parenta0e52755712ca883b0faa10231d08133cecf1c22 (diff)
downloadfreebsd-ports-gnome-c4667a181bbdfe45550a19557dcc08fed920be9d.tar.gz
freebsd-ports-gnome-c4667a181bbdfe45550a19557dcc08fed920be9d.tar.zst
freebsd-ports-gnome-c4667a181bbdfe45550a19557dcc08fed920be9d.zip
Fix build when LOCALBASE is not /usr/local.
Reviewed by: brooks Sponsored by: Dell EMC Isilon Differential Revision: https://reviews.freebsd.org/D10859
Diffstat (limited to 'devel/llvm-cheri')
-rw-r--r--devel/llvm-cheri/Makefile2
1 files changed, 2 insertions, 0 deletions
diff --git a/devel/llvm-cheri/Makefile b/devel/llvm-cheri/Makefile
index ca4701d7c6d4..4f938d9814c6 100644
--- a/devel/llvm-cheri/Makefile
+++ b/devel/llvm-cheri/Makefile
@@ -158,6 +158,8 @@ post-patch:
-e 's|from lit|from lit${LLVM_SUFFIX}|' \
-e 's|lit\.|lit${LLVM_SUFFIX}.|' \
${WRKSRC}/utils/lit/lit.py ${WRKSRC}/utils/lit/lit/*.py
+ ${REINPLACE_CMD} -e 's,/usr/local/,${LOCALBASE}/,' \
+ ${WRKSRC}/CMakeLists.txt
post-install:
${INSTALL_SCRIPT} ${WRKDIR}/llvm-wrapper.sh \